The concept of religion as belief permeates all of Western society. This is likely due to the fact that “religion” itself is derived from the Latin religare which means “to bind” and originally being used to mean the moral virtue that binds oneself to God. Boy (2010) is a mostly light-hearted film from New Zealand director Taika Waititi that shows a brief glimpse into the life of Boy, an 11 year-old who lives on a small farm in New Zealand with his many cousins and grandmother.
